Killian Hill Christian is 0-8 against Horizon Christian Academy since December of 2015 but things could change on Friday. The Killian Hill Christian Cougars will square off against the Horizon Christian Academy Warriors at 6:30 p.m.
Killian Hill Christian is headed into Friday's contest looking for a big change in momentum after dropping their fourth straight game on Tuesday. They were beaten by Lanier Christian Academy 67-21. The Cougars were in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at 36-10.
Meanwhile, Horizon Christian Academy humbled Scholars Guild Academy with a 60-32 victory. The Warriors have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won seven matchups by 23 points or more this season.
Horizon Christian Academy is also on a roll lately: they've won six of their last seven games, which provided a nice bump to their 15-7 record this season. The wins came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 61.9 points per game. As for Killian Hill Christian, their loss dropped their record down to 1-18.
Killian Hill Christian was dealt a bruising 73-21 defeat at the hands of Horizon Christian Academy in their previous meeting on January 14th. That contest was all but decided by halftime, at which point Killian Hill Christian was down 52-14.
